Overcoming Anesthesia Anxiety: A Gentle Approach for Kids and Parents Feeling nervous about anesthesia? You're not alone. In this episode, Throy Campbell introduces a calming metaphor—the resting cloud—to help children and parents navigate the fears surrounding medical procedures. Discover how gentle guidance and reassurance can transform anxiety into calm and confidence.
